Output 28ad58237ae470821898ecdd106fe0f48c1c760e9e185e35ced8a4f52db85c9e:17

value
620000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8f2a391f06e5701f076665a29f33eee94c277c07ed6eba0a2412c96ce8496712
address
bc1p3u4rj8cxu4cp7pmxvk3f7vlwa9xzwlq8a4ht5z3yztyke6zfvufqn3n42z
transaction
28ad58237ae470821898ecdd106fe0f48c1c760e9e185e35ced8a4f52db85c9e
spent
true